گاهی اوقات در سایت های وردپرسی نیاز می شود یک متن یا کد یا تصویری را بنا به هر دلیل و نیازی (متن کپی رایت، تبلیغات متنی یا تصویری و …) در پایین هر مطلب اضافه کنیم. اولین و ساده ترین راه برای انجام اینکار، اضافه کردن کد موردنظر در کدهای قالب است. شما برای اینکار می توانید فایل single.php
قالب را ویرایش کرده و کد موردنظرتان را پایین تابع the_content
اضافه کنید در در ادامه مطلب ها نمایش داده شود.
اما اکثر قالب های مدرن و تجاری، فایل single.php
را تکه تکه کرده اند و پیدا کردن مکان صحیح برای اضافه کردن کدهای موردنظر کمی سخت شده است. بنابراین اگر با کدنویسی آشنایی زیادی نداشته باشید ممکن است با تغییر نادرست کدهای قالب، باعث خرابی قالب و سایت شوید! در این صورت می توانید با استفاده از کد موجود در این تاپیک، متن یا کد موردنظرتان را به پایین هر مطلب اضافه کنید.
این کد را در فایل functions.php
قالبتان اضافه کنید:
function betalk_add_post_content($content) {
if(!is_feed() && !is_home()) {
$content .= '<p>کد یا متن موردنظرتان را اینجا وارد کنید</p>';
}
return $content;
}
add_filter('the_content', 'betalk_add_post_content');
در خط سوم، می توانید کد موردنظرتان را وارد کنید. کدهای PHP و HTML مجاز هستند.